Que es y caracteristicas microsoft access

Microsoft Access es una herramienta de gestión de bases de datos desarrollada por Microsoft como parte de su suite de ofimática, Microsoft Office. Es una solución poderosa orientada a usuarios que necesitan organizar, almacenar, manipular y presentar información de manera eficiente. Aunque puede parecer complejo a primera vista, Access se destaca por su capacidad para crear aplicaciones personalizadas sin necesidad de ser un programador experto. Este artículo te guiará a través de todo lo que necesitas saber sobre Microsoft Access, desde su definición hasta sus características más destacadas, pasando por ejemplos prácticos y su importancia en el mundo de la gestión de datos.

¿Qué es Microsoft Access?

Microsoft Access es una base de datos relacional que permite a los usuarios crear y gestionar sistemas de información personalizados. Diseñado principalmente para empresas pequeñas o departamentos internos, Access permite almacenar datos en tablas, crear formularios para la entrada de información, generar informes y automatizar tareas mediante macros. Además, ofrece la posibilidad de integrarse con otras aplicaciones de Microsoft Office, como Excel o Word, lo que facilita el flujo de información entre sistemas.

Un dato curioso es que Microsoft Access fue lanzado por primera vez en 1992 como parte de Microsoft Office 2.0, y desde entonces ha evolucionado para incluir mejoras en seguridad, rendimiento y compatibilidad con nuevas tecnologías. Aunque en la actualidad se han desarrollado bases de datos más avanzadas como SQL Server, Access sigue siendo una herramienta indispensable para muchos usuarios que buscan soluciones sencillas pero potentes.

Uso de Microsoft Access en la gestión de datos empresarial

Una de las principales ventajas de Microsoft Access es su capacidad para estructurar y organizar grandes volúmenes de datos de manera intuitiva. Las empresas lo utilizan para gestionar inventarios, clientes, facturación, proyectos y otros aspectos críticos de su operación. Por ejemplo, una tienda minorista podría usar Access para registrar ventas diarias, controlar el stock y generar informes de ventas mensuales. Su interfaz gráfica permite a los usuarios diseñar bases de datos sin necesidad de escribir código, lo que lo hace accesible incluso para personas con pocos conocimientos técnicos.

También te puede interesar

Además, Access permite la creación de formularios personalizados para la entrada de datos, lo que reduce errores y mejora la eficiencia en el proceso de registro. También incluye herramientas avanzadas como consultas, informes y gráficos que ayudan a los usuarios a analizar los datos de manera visual. Esta combinación de simplicidad y potencia lo convierte en una opción ideal para pequeñas y medianas empresas que buscan una solución de gestión de datos sin depender de sistemas costosos o complejos.

Ventajas de Microsoft Access sobre otras herramientas de base de datos

A diferencia de otras bases de datos como MySQL o PostgreSQL, Microsoft Access no requiere configuración avanzada ni conocimientos profundos de lenguajes de programación. Su instalación es sencilla, y una vez configurada, el usuario puede empezar a trabajar de inmediato. Otra ventaja es su compatibilidad con Microsoft Windows, lo que facilita la integración con otros programas del ecosistema Office. Además, Access permite el uso de macros para automatizar tareas repetitivas, lo que ahorra tiempo y reduce la posibilidad de errores humanos.

Otra característica destacada es la capacidad de compartir bases de datos en red. Esto permite a múltiples usuarios acceder y modificar la información simultáneamente, siempre que estén conectados a la misma red. Aunque Access no es una base de datos escalable para sistemas enterprise, sigue siendo una opción viable para proyectos de menor tamaño o como prototipo antes de migrar a soluciones más avanzadas.

Ejemplos prácticos de uso de Microsoft Access

Microsoft Access puede aplicarse en una amplia variedad de contextos. Por ejemplo:

  • Gestión de bibliotecas: Para registrar libros, usuarios y préstamos.
  • Control de inventario: Para llevar un registro de productos, existencias y movimientos.
  • Gestión de clientes: Para almacenar datos de contacto, historial de compras y preferencias.
  • Control de proyectos: Para planificar tareas, asignar responsables y monitorear avances.
  • Facturación y contabilidad: Para generar facturas, controlar pagos y preparar informes financieros.

En cada uno de estos casos, Access ofrece una estructura clara y una interfaz amigable que permite a los usuarios personalizar las bases de datos según sus necesidades específicas. La creación de formularios, consultas y reportes facilita la visualización y manipulación de los datos, lo que mejora la toma de decisiones dentro de la organización.

Concepto clave: Base de datos relacional en Microsoft Access

Una base de datos relacional, como la implementada en Microsoft Access, permite almacenar información en tablas interconectadas. Cada tabla representa un conjunto de datos relacionados entre sí, y las relaciones entre estas tablas se establecen mediante claves primarias y foráneas. Esta estructura permite evitar la redundancia de datos y garantizar la integridad de la información. Por ejemplo, en una base de datos de una tienda, una tabla puede contener información sobre los clientes, otra sobre los productos y una tercera sobre las ventas, vinculadas entre sí para facilitar consultas y análisis.

Access también permite la creación de consultas SQL personalizadas, lo que permite filtrar, ordenar y combinar datos de múltiples tablas. Esta funcionalidad es especialmente útil para usuarios que necesitan obtener información específica de una base de datos compleja. Además, la posibilidad de crear vistas y reportes dinámicos permite a los usuarios visualizar la información de manera clara y profesional.

Características principales de Microsoft Access

Microsoft Access destaca por una serie de características que lo convierten en una herramienta versátil y potente:

  • Interfaz gráfica intuitiva: Permite crear y gestionar bases de datos sin necesidad de escribir código.
  • Soporte para múltiples usuarios: Permite que varias personas trabajen en la misma base de datos desde diferentes dispositivos.
  • Automatización mediante macros: Facilita la creación de secuencias de comandos para repetir tareas con facilidad.
  • Integración con otras aplicaciones de Office: Como Excel, Word y Outlook, permitiendo el flujo de datos entre sistemas.
  • Seguridad y protección de datos: Ofrece opciones para proteger la base de datos con contraseñas y limitar el acceso a ciertos usuarios.
  • Capacidad para importar/exportar datos: Permite trabajar con archivos de Excel, CSV, XML y otros formatos.
  • Soporte para consultas SQL: Permite a usuarios avanzados crear consultas complejas para analizar datos.

Estas características hacen de Access una herramienta ideal para quienes necesitan una solución de gestión de datos flexible y eficiente.

Microsoft Access como herramienta de productividad empresarial

Microsoft Access no solo es una base de datos, sino también una herramienta de productividad que puede transformar la forma en que las empresas gestionan su información. Por ejemplo, una empresa de servicios puede usar Access para crear un sistema de gestión de clientes que incluya datos de contacto, historial de interacciones y preferencias. Esto permite a los empleados acceder a la información necesaria en tiempo real, lo que mejora la calidad del servicio al cliente. Además, la capacidad de generar informes permite a los gerentes tomar decisiones basadas en datos concretos, lo que aumenta la eficiencia operativa.

Otro ejemplo es el uso de Access para el control de proyectos. Al registrar tareas, fechas límite, responsables y avances, los equipos pueden monitorear el progreso y ajustar los recursos según sea necesario. Esta capacidad de seguimiento y reporte en tiempo real es una ventaja significativa para cualquier organización que busque optimizar sus procesos internos.

¿Para qué sirve Microsoft Access?

Microsoft Access sirve principalmente para almacenar, organizar y gestionar información de manera estructurada. Su utilidad se extiende a múltiples sectores, desde el control de inventarios en una empresa minorista hasta la gestión de registros académicos en una institución educativa. Por ejemplo, una escuela puede usar Access para registrar datos de estudiantes, calificaciones y asistencia. Un veterinario, por su parte, puede usarlo para llevar un historial médico de sus pacientes. Además, Access permite la creación de aplicaciones personalizadas que automatizan tareas repetitivas, como la generación de facturas o informes de ventas. En resumen, Access es una herramienta versátil que puede adaptarse a las necesidades de cualquier organización que necesite una solución de gestión de datos sencilla pero potente.

Microsoft Access como sistema de gestión de bases de datos

Microsoft Access puede considerarse un sistema de gestión de bases de datos (DBMS) de propósito general. Esto significa que no solo permite almacenar datos, sino también organizarlos, protegerlos y manipularlos según las necesidades del usuario. Su arquitectura relacional permite crear tablas, definir relaciones entre ellas, y configurar reglas de validación para garantizar la coherencia de los datos. Además, Access ofrece herramientas de seguridad para proteger la información contra accesos no autorizados, lo que es especialmente importante en entornos empresariales donde la privacidad de los datos es crucial.

Otra ventaja de Access como sistema de gestión es su capacidad de integración con otras aplicaciones. Por ejemplo, se puede importar datos desde Excel y luego exportarlos a Word o PowerPoint para crear informes profesionales. Esta flexibilidad lo convierte en una solución ideal para usuarios que necesitan trabajar con múltiples fuentes de información de manera eficiente.

Microsoft Access y la automatización de procesos

Una de las funciones más poderosas de Microsoft Access es su capacidad para automatizar procesos mediante el uso de macros y expresiones. Las macros permiten a los usuarios crear secuencias de comandos que se ejecutan con un solo clic, lo que ahorra tiempo y reduce la posibilidad de errores. Por ejemplo, una macro puede automatizar la generación de informes mensuales, la actualización de registros o el envío de notificaciones por correo electrónico. Además, Access permite la creación de expresiones en campos, formularios e informes para realizar cálculos dinámicos y personalizados.

La automatización también puede extenderse a través de VBA (Visual Basic for Applications), un lenguaje de programación integrado que permite a los usuarios crear aplicaciones más complejas. Esta combinación de herramientas hace que Access sea una opción viable para desarrollar soluciones personalizadas sin depender de programadores externos o sistemas costosos.

Significado de Microsoft Access

Microsoft Access es una herramienta de software desarrollada por Microsoft para la gestión de bases de datos. Su nombre se compone de dos partes: Microsoft, que se refiere a la empresa desarrolladora, y Access, que en inglés significa acceso o entrada. Esto refleja su propósito principal: proporcionar a los usuarios una manera sencilla de acceder, gestionar y manipular información de forma estructurada. Desde su lanzamiento, Access ha evolucionado para incluir nuevas funcionalidades, como la compatibilidad con SQL, la integración con la nube y mejoras en la seguridad y rendimiento.

El software está diseñado para usuarios que necesitan crear y gestionar bases de datos sin necesidad de conocimientos avanzados de programación. Su interfaz amigable, combinada con herramientas de automatización y personalización, lo convierte en una solución ideal tanto para principiantes como para usuarios intermedios. Además, Access se ha utilizado en numerosos sectores, desde la educación y la salud hasta el comercio y la administración pública, demostrando su versatilidad y utilidad práctica.

¿Cuál es el origen de Microsoft Access?

Microsoft Access fue desarrollado por primera vez en 1992 como parte de la segunda versión de Microsoft Office. Fue creado para competir con otras herramientas de gestión de bases de datos como dBASE y Paradox, que eran populares en la década de 1980. La idea detrás de Access era ofrecer una solución más sencilla y accesible para usuarios que no necesitaban la potencia de sistemas enterprise, pero sí deseaban una herramienta flexible y fácil de usar. Con el tiempo, Access se convirtió en una de las herramientas más utilizadas de Microsoft Office, especialmente en entornos donde se requería una base de datos personalizable pero no demasiado compleja.

A lo largo de los años, Microsoft ha lanzado varias versiones actualizadas de Access, cada una con mejoras en funcionalidad, rendimiento y compatibilidad con nuevas tecnologías. Aunque en la actualidad existen bases de datos más avanzadas, como SQL Server o Oracle, Access sigue siendo una opción viable para muchos usuarios que buscan una solución de gestión de datos sencilla y eficiente.

Microsoft Access como solución de base de datos para usuarios no técnicos

Microsoft Access se destaca especialmente por su enfoque orientado a usuarios no técnicos. A diferencia de sistemas como SQL Server, que requieren conocimientos avanzados de programación y administración de bases de datos, Access está diseñado para ser intuitivo y fácil de aprender. Su interfaz visual permite a los usuarios crear tablas, formularios y reportes sin necesidad de escribir código. Además, incluye herramientas de asistencia que guían al usuario a través de los pasos necesarios para configurar y personalizar una base de datos.

Esta característica lo hace ideal para profesionales de áreas no técnicas, como contadores, administradores o gerentes, que necesitan organizar y analizar información de manera eficiente. La capacidad de importar datos desde Excel o CSV y exportarlos a Word o PowerPoint también facilita la integración con otras herramientas de ofimática. En resumen, Access se posiciona como una solución accesible y práctica para cualquier persona que necesite gestionar datos de forma estructurada.

¿Por qué elegir Microsoft Access?

Elegir Microsoft Access tiene sentido cuando se busca una solución de gestión de datos que sea potente pero sencilla de usar. Su interfaz amigable, combinada con herramientas de automatización y personalización, permite a los usuarios crear sistemas de información personalizados sin necesidad de contar con programadores especializados. Además, Access ofrece una gran flexibilidad para adaptarse a las necesidades específicas de cada organización, ya sea una empresa pequeña, una institución educativa o un proyecto personal.

Otra razón para elegir Access es su integración con Microsoft Office, lo que facilita la importación y exportación de datos entre aplicaciones. Esto permite a los usuarios trabajar con información de manera más eficiente, sin necesidad de duplicar esfuerzos. Además, el soporte técnico y los recursos disponibles en línea, como tutoriales y foros de la comunidad, hacen que aprender a usar Access sea más sencillo y rápido.

Cómo usar Microsoft Access y ejemplos de uso

Para empezar a usar Microsoft Access, el primer paso es crear una nueva base de datos. Una vez creada, se pueden agregar tablas para almacenar los datos. Por ejemplo, si se va a crear una base de datos para una librería, se podrían crear tablas como Clientes, Libros, Ventas y Autores. Cada tabla contendrá campos relacionados, como Nombre, Apellido, Teléfono en la tabla de clientes, o Título, Autor, Precio en la tabla de libros.

Después de crear las tablas, se pueden configurar relaciones entre ellas para garantizar la coherencia de los datos. Por ejemplo, en la tabla de ventas se puede incluir una clave foránea que haga referencia al cliente y al libro vendido. Una vez que las relaciones están establecidas, se pueden crear formularios para facilitar la entrada de datos, y reportes para visualizar la información de manera clara. Además, Access permite la creación de consultas para filtrar y analizar los datos según necesidades específicas.

Microsoft Access y la nube: ¿Es posible usarlo en entornos en la nube?

Aunque Microsoft Access fue diseñado originalmente para trabajar en entornos locales, en las últimas versiones se ha introducido soporte para la nube a través de Microsoft 365. Esto permite a los usuarios almacenar sus bases de datos en la nube, acceder a ellas desde cualquier dispositivo y compartir información con otros usuarios en tiempo real. Para usar Access en la nube, se puede integrar con OneDrive o SharePoint, lo que permite la colaboración en proyectos de manera remota.

Esta funcionalidad es especialmente útil para equipos distribuidos o empresas con empleados que trabajan desde casa. Sin embargo, hay que tener en cuenta que no todas las funciones de Access están disponibles en la versión en la nube, y que el rendimiento puede variar dependiendo de la conexión a internet. Aun así, la posibilidad de usar Access en la nube lo convierte en una herramienta más flexible y adaptable a las necesidades de hoy en día.

Microsoft Access y la migración a bases de datos más avanzadas

A medida que las empresas crecen y sus necesidades de gestión de datos se vuelven más complejas, muchas optan por migrar desde Microsoft Access a bases de datos más avanzadas como Microsoft SQL Server, MySQL o Oracle. Esta migración puede ser necesaria cuando se requiere mayor capacidad de almacenamiento, mayor rendimiento o funciones más avanzadas de seguridad y escalabilidad. Afortunadamente, Microsoft ha facilitado esta transición al incluir herramientas de migración en Access que permiten exportar las bases de datos a formatos compatibles con estos sistemas.

A pesar de que Access no es una base de datos enterprise, sigue siendo una excelente opción para proyectos iniciales o como prototipo antes de migrar a sistemas más grandes. Además, la experiencia adquirida al trabajar con Access puede facilitar la transición a bases de datos más complejas, ya que comparten conceptos similares como tablas, relaciones y consultas SQL.